ARTICLE I. GENERAL PURPOSES
Section 1. Purposes. The declared purposes of this
ordinance are to provide for the preparation and carrying out
of plans for the protection of persons and property within
this city in the event of an emergency; the direction of the
emergency organization; and the coordination of the emergency
functions of this city with all other public agencies,
corporations, organizations, and affected private persons.
ARTICLE II. DEFINITIONS
Section 2.1. Definition. as used in this ordinance,
"emergency" shall mean the actual or threatened existence of
conditions of disaster or of extreme peril to the safety of
persons and property within this city caused by such
conditions as air pollution, fire, flood, storm, epidemic,
riot, or earthquake, or other conditions, including conditions
resulting from war or imminent threat of war, but other than
conditions resulting from a labor controversy, which
conditions are or are likely to be beyond the control of the
services, personnel, equipment, and facilities of this city,
requiring the combined forces of other political subdivisions
to combat.

ARTICLE IV. DISASTER COUNCIL POWERS
AND DUTIES
Section 4.1. Disaster Council Powers and Duties. It
shall be the duty of the Lake Elsinore Disaster Council, and
it is hereby empowered, to develop and recommend for adoption
by the City Council, emergency and mutual aid plans and
agreements and such ordinances and resolutions and rules and
regulations as are necessary to implement such plans and
agreements. The Disaster Council shall meet upon call of the
Chairman or, in his absence from the City or inability to call
such meeting, upon call of the Vice Chairman.
ARTICLE V. DIRECTOR AND ASSISTANT
DIRECTOR OF EMERGENCY .SERVICES
Section 5.1. Director and Assistant Director of
Emergency Services. A. There is hereby created the office of
Director of Emergency Services. The City Manager shall be the
Director of emergency services.
B. There is hereby created the office of
Assistant Director of Emergency Services, who shall be
appointed by the Director.
ARTICLE V2. POWERS AND DUTIES OF THE
DIRECTOR OF EMERGENCY SERVICES
Section 6.1. Powers and Duties of the Director and
Assistant Director of Emergency Services.
A. The Director is hereby by empowered to:
(1) Request the City Council to proclaim the
existence or threatened existence of a "local emergency" if
the City Council is in session, or to issue such proclamation
if the City Council is not in session. Whenever a local
emergency is proclaimed by the Director, the City Council
shall take action to ratify the proclamation within 7 days
thereafter or the proclamation shall have no further force or
effect.
(2) Request the Governor to proclaim a "State of
Emergency" when, in the opinion of the Director, the locally
Page three
Ordinance No. 920
available resources are inadequate to cope with the emergency.
(3) .Control and direct the effort of the
emergency organization of this city for the accomplishment of
the purposes of this ordinance.
(4) Direct operation between and coordination of
services and staff of the emergency organization of this city;
and resolve questions of authority and responsibility that may
arise between them.
(5) Represent this City in all dealings with
public or private agencies on matters pertaining to
emergencies as defined herein.
(6) In the event of the proclamation of a "Local
Emergency" as herein provided, the proclamation of a "State
of Emergency" by the Governor or the Director of the State
Office of Emergency Services, or the existence of a "State of
War Emergency," the Director is hereby empowered:
(a) To make and issue rules and regulations
on matters reasonably related to the protection of life and
property as affected by such emergency; provided, however,
such rules and regulations must be confirmed at the earliest
practicable time by the City Council.
(b) To obtain vital supplies, equipment,
and such other properties found lacking and needed for the
protection of life and property and to bind the city for the
fair value thereof and, if required immediately, to commandeer
the same for public use.
(c) To require emergency services of any
city officer or employee and, in the event of the proclamation
of a "State of War Emergency" in the county in which this city
is located or the existence of a "State of War Emergency," to
command the aid of as many citizens of this community as he
deems necessary in the execution of his duties; such persons
shall be entitled to all privileges, benefits, and immunities
as are provided by state law for registered disaster service
workers;
(d) To requisition necessary personnel or
Page four
Ordinance No. 920
material of any city department or agency; and
(e) To execute all of his ordinary power
as City Manager all of the powers conferred upon him by this
ordinance or by resolution or emergency plan pursuant hereto
adopted by the City Council, all powers conferred upon him by
any statue, by any agreement approved by the City Council, and
by any other lawful authority.
B. In the event the director of emergency services
is unable to perform the duties designated the order of
succession to that office shall be:
1. Assistant Director/Assistant City Manager
2. Public Services Director
3. Chief Building Official
C. The Assistant Director shall, under the
supervision of the director and with the assistance of
emergency service chiefs, develop emergency plans and manage
the emergency programs of this city; and shall have such other
powers and duties as may be assigned by the director.
ARTICLE VII. EMERGENCY ORGANIZATION
Section 7.1. Emeraencv Oraanization. All officers
and employees of the City of Lake Elsinore together with those
volunteer forces enrolled to aid them during an emergency, and
all groups, organizations, and persons who may be in agreement
or operation of law, including persons impressed into service
under the provisions of SEC. 6.A.(6)(c) of this ordinance, be
charged with duties incident to the protection of life and
property in this city during such emergency, shall constitute
the emergency organization of the City of Lake Elsinore.
ARTICLE VIII. EMERGENCY PLAN
Section 8.1. Emeraencv Plan. The Lake Elsinore
Disaster Council shall be responsible for the development of
the City of Lake Elsinore Emergency Plan which plan shall
provide for the effective mobilization of all of the resources
of this city, both public and private, to meet any condition
constituting a Local Emergency, State of Emergency, or State
Paqe five
Ordinance No. 920
of War Emergency; and shall provide for the organization,
powers and duties, services, and staff of the emergency
organization. Such plan shall take effect upon adoption by
resolution of the City Council.
ARTICLE IX. EXPENDITURES
- Section 9.1. Expenditures. any expenditures made in
connection with emergency activities, including mutual aid
activities, shall be deemed conclusively to be for the direct
protection of the City of Lake Elsinore.
ARTICLE X. PUNISHMENT OF VIOLATIONS
Section 10.1. Punishment of Violation. It shall be
a misdemeanor, punishable by a fine of not to exceed five
hundred dollars ($500.), or by imprisonment for not to excess
six months, or both, for any person, during an emergency, to:
A. Willfully obstruct, hinder, or delay any member
of the emergency organization in the enforcement of any lawful
rule or regulation issued pursuant to this ordinance, or in
the performance of any duty imposed upon him by virtue of this
ordinance.
B. Do any act forbidden by any lawful rule or
regulation issued pursuant to this ordinance, if such act is
of such a nature as to give or be likely to give assistance to
the enemy or to imperil the lives or property of inhabitants
of this city, to to prevent, hinder, or delay the defense or
protection thereof,
C. Wear, carry or display, without authority, any
means of identification specified by the emergency agency of
the State.
